Here we go about the LEGENDARY Butao Ramen  豚王!

To start with, Butao Ramen has 4 outlets in Hong Kong, located at Causeway Bay, Central, Shatin and Tsim Sha Tsui respectively. I always go to the Causeway Bay one since its considered the nearest to HKUST.



There are 4 different flavours of ramen in Butao, and my favourite is the original flavour 豚王.


The pork bone broth is thick, the noodles are very springy 弹性, and the portion of char siew given was very generous too, its thick and tender. The BEST part of the ramen is the EGG 温泉蛋 ! The egg is cooked just nice, not too well done, the egg yolk is still pretty watery but the egg white is pretty cooked, the whole texture is just amazing.

For others who likes more exotic flavours, they could opt for the spicy or the black broth.


The red broth is spicy but yet not too spicy for me, just nice. the condiments inside pretty similar to the original ones, just the broth is different. Nevertheless, its still amazing!


The black broth is basically squid ink broth, very unique indeed. It comes with a scoop with black grounded meat ball. Its not really my thing but still its good. Its worth a try! 


Lastly, the jade (green) broth is basically a pesto pork bone broth. Sorta a 'east meets west' thing. Very interesting flavoured bowl of ramen indeed. I was quite skeptical about it on the first glance but nevertheless, it was worth my money, definitely. The broth was thick, the ingredients was fresh, and again I would like to put emphasis on, the texture of the noodles was really GOOD!


For those who are planning to pay a visit to butao soon, do prepare to queue, or opt for hours between 3-5pm, they have relative less queue during that time, or no queue at all. 


Well, to make things quick, the staffs will pass you this order sheet while you were queuing. You get to pick your own broth, thickness of the soup, sauce, garlic, pork tenderness, noodle type, texture and any extra side dishes you need. 

So basically, butao ramen is sort of a bowl of customised ramen to your own preference. :)

On a side note: If you are looking for somewhere cozy and comfy, butao is NOT that place! haha. Butao outlets are all small and tiny.

Hope you enjoyed my post and DO TRY BUTAO. You will never regret. The price range is basically between 80HKD - 200 HKD ( if you add on a lot of stuff ) haha.

Australia Dairy Company 澳洲牛奶公司

Up next, the much discussed Australia Dairy Company 澳洲牛奶公司. For me, this restaurant is definitely OVERRATED!

As usual, I normally do my homework before I visit any restaurants, the most recommended food as per open rice are their steam milk, steam egg and scrambled egg toast.


This sucks so bad! The texture is not as smooth as the Yee Shun Dairy Company 港澳義順牛奶公司
and no milk taste at all! 


Well, the scrambled egg toast is indeed good. The scrambled egg was smooth and the portion was decent. I am pretty sure they added milk to the scrambled egg thats why the texture is smooth.

On a side note, their service here is really bad and there's normally a queue. To be honest, I would not pay a second visit to this restaurant but for first timers, no harm trying it out, the scrambled egg toast is recommended but for the steam milk, MEHHHHHH!
